摘要
A monitoring study was carried out in 1998-1999 on a medium-sized (c. 4580 km(2)) watershed of the Dyle (or Dijle) river in central Belgium, composed of both rural and urbanized areas. This watershed may be considered as representative of a large part of the country. Samples were taken each month from seven sites along the course of the river, plus one from its major affluent the Demer. The eight molecules monitored were the main herbicides used on the major crops in the area, plus some used in nonagricultural sectors. The concentrations found were mostly in the 0-3 mug/L range, with some peaks between 3 and 14 mug/L. The averages over all spring and summer samples analyzed ranged from 0.14 (bentazone) to 1.54 mug/L (diuron). Time and space specific patterns could be observed.
